Re: Robo miners/Remote Mining maintenance Reduction
For my mod, I am making 3 hull types specifically intended for remote mining. The small prospector has enough space for bridge, crew, life support, 1 robo-whatever, and 20kT extra (intended for supply storage). The medium has enough room for 2 robos, and the large has room for 3 robos. All three have -75% maintenance. What's to prevent them from being used as warships? They only have 2 engines, they are 75% easier to hit in combat (Slow and bulky...) and weapons fire from them is at -75%. Now honestly, I wish the Requirement X Type system from the vehicle sizes was working as advertised. Then it would just be easy to rig the hull to require x% hull space for remote mining...But until someone can tell me how to make this work, I think this is a great way to make a cost effective vessel for mining, but to discourage its use as a combat vessel...

Re: Robo miners/Remote Mining maintenance Reduction
I usually wait untill I have a base ship and load it up with miners. This is the ship that will maximize output vs maintenance. I have found that I can even mine asteriods with this ship and still make a profit.

Re: Robo miners/Remote Mining maintenance Reduction
Or you could put your remote miners in satellites, no maintenance only income. You need to research large satellites though, otherwise there isn't space enough to fit a remote miner.

Re: Robo miners/Remote Mining maintenance Reduction
Last I tested this, you only get the resources from ONE satellite in a group over a planet doing this. You'll still decrease the % value of the planet by 1 each turn, which seems like a waste to me since you'll be getting very little out of it. Just colonize the planet and value improve it instead.

Re: Robo miners/Remote Mining maintenance Reduction
The most common error is with the numbers on the ability entries. Also, simple extra lines. The parser cannot deal with more than ONE blank line!  So, go over your files and make sure the number of abilities has been set properly for each component (or hull type) and that the numbers for each ability line agree with themselves.
